Description

Kikubijin Tokubetsu Honjozo is a specially designated honjozo from Kikubijin Shuzo in Fukuoka, earning the tokubetsu label through either a higher rice polishing ratio or the use of a specific rice variety. The addition of a small amount of distilled alcohol enhances the aromatic profile and creates a particularly clean, refreshing finish, with Fukuoka's soft water rounding out the palate.
